2017 Skills Manitoba Competition

The 20th Annual Olympic-style Skills Manitoba Competition was held on Thursday, April 13, 2017 at Red River College. It was an amazing display of hands-on expertise, talent and determination that showcased the diversity of skilled trades and technology and the many promising futures to be found in these occupations. Students competed in over 40 different contests and the gold medal winners will form Team Manitoba and compete against their peers at the 23rd Skills Canada National Competition to be held in Winnipeg, Manitoba, May 31 – June 3, 2017 at the RBC Convention Centre!!

In 2017, over 500 students from across Manitoba participated in the one day competition supported by over 300 volunteers representing education, industry and labour.
